Partial balance sheet data for Diesel Additives Company at August 31 are as follows: Finished goods inventory $42,750 Prepaid insurance 27,000 Accounts receivable 104,000 Work in process inventory 153,500 Supplies 71,500 Materials inventory 88,250 Cash 115,000 Prepare the “Current assets” section of Diesel Additives Company’s balance sheet at August 31.
